The regional branch of Russia's Federal Migration Service (FMS), responsible for visa registration, migration cards, and foreigner registration at the local level. Now part of the Ministry of Internal Affairs (MVD).
UFMS stands for Upravlenie Federalnoy Migratsionnoy Sluzhby — the regional offices of Russia's Federal Migration Service. While FMS was the central federal agency, UFMS offices operated in every Russian region and city, handling day-to-day migration matters.
Key responsibilities of UFMS:
In 2016, the FMS (and its regional UFMS offices) was dissolved and its functions transferred to the Main Directorate for Migration Affairs (GUVM) under the Ministry of Internal Affairs (MVD). However, the term "UFMS" is still widely used in everyday speech and on many Russian government forms.
For tourists, the most relevant UFMS function is visa registration. Hotels automatically register guests, but if staying in a private apartment, the host must register you at the local UFMS/MVD office within 7 business days.

The Russian government agency formerly responsible for migration control, registration of foreign visitors, and visa regulation. Now part of the Ministry of Internal Affairs (MVD).
The process of registering a foreign visitor's presence in Russia within 7 business days of arrival. Usually done by the hotel or hosting organization.
A document filled out by all foreign visitors upon arrival in Russia. It records entry/exit dates and is required for hotel registration and visa extensions.
The immigration checkpoint at Russian airports and land borders where officers verify your visa, passport, and migration card before allowing entry or exit.
